Output 38ffebfa9a83fa3eee4b60ce2f2c63a8d14f4f3c01058ab887f8f7d2e93f9f71:0

value
26098872
script pubkey
OP_0 OP_PUSHBYTES_20 ccf0b37a205b4c67f6d9b2c69cb9b686f6cbca28
address
bc1qenctx73qtdxx0akektrfewdksmmvhj3g70haxw
transaction
38ffebfa9a83fa3eee4b60ce2f2c63a8d14f4f3c01058ab887f8f7d2e93f9f71
confirmations
283036
spent
true